Handbook of Urbanization in India

Second Edition

Sivaramakrishnan, Kundu and Singh

This updated volume with an additional chapter on migration and current urban agenda comprehensively analyses the extent and characteristics of urbanization in India. It assesses the nature of the policies and programmes required for urban governance and the development and management of urban areas.

Readership : Students of town planning and professional urban planners, scholars working on urbanization and employment, policymakers and administrators, regional and urban planners, NGOs engaged in the field of urban infrastructure and services, and municipal management.
